There are two types of exercise bikes: recumbent and upright. Upright exercise bikes resemble traditional bicycles and have an array of options, such as adjustable resistance settings. stationary cycling bike are available in friction, magnetic or electronic models and are designed to meet the needs of different fitness levels.
Recumbent exercise bikes are similar to upright bikes, however they have a reclined seat that provides the user with more back support and less stress on the knees and hips. They are more comfortable and can also be used by people who suffer from arthritis. Exercise bike routines for cardiovascular improvement should include short and long durations. Start with a warm-up with a lower resistance for 5 minutes, then increase the intensity to moderate. Keep this up for a total of 20 minutes and then cool down for another 5 minutes. Repeat this exercise for 3-5 days every week.
